kopern_connect_calendar

Connect an agent to Google Calendar or Microsoft Calendar for scheduling tools (list_events, create_event, etc.). Requires OAuth in browser. Enables the service_calendar builtin tool.

Behavior4/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

Beyond the minimal annotation (readOnlyHint:false), the description adds valuable behavioral context: it requires OAuth in a browser and enables the service_calendar builtin tool. This conveys a mutating, state-changing operation, though it does not discuss reversibility or credential handling, so not a 5.

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.

Conciseness5/5

Is the description appropriately sized, front-loaded, and free of redundancy?

The description consists of three short, purposeful sentences: the first states the main action, the second gives a critical requirement, and the third explains the result. There is no redundant or extraneous information; every sentence earns its place and is front-loaded.

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.

Completeness5/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

For a simple tool with only 2 required parameters and no output schema, the description covers all key aspects: what it does (connects agent to calendar), the prerequisite (OAuth), and the expected effect (enables the service_calendar builtin tool). It is complete given the tool's simplicity.

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.

Parameters3/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

The schema description coverage is 100%, with both parameters (agent_id and provider) already documented in the schema. The description does not add additional meaning beyond what the schema provides, such as examples or constraints, so the baseline of 3 applies.

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.

Purpose5/5

Does the description clearly state what the tool does and how it differs from similar tools?

The description clearly states the action ('Connect an agent') and the target resource ('Google Calendar or Microsoft Calendar'), with the purpose 'for scheduling tools'. It distinguishes itself from sibling connect tools by specifically naming calendar providers and the service_calendar builtin tool, making its unique role unambiguous.

Agents choose between tools based on descriptions. A clear purpose with a specific verb and resource helps agents select the right tool.

Usage Guidelines4/5

Does the description explain when to use this tool, when not to, or what alternatives exist?

The description provides clear context on when to use the tool (for enabling scheduling tools) and a key prerequisite (OAuth in browser). It also explains the outcome (enables the service_calendar builtin tool), but it does not explicitly mention alternatives or exclusions, so it stops short of a 5.

Agents often have multiple tools that could apply. Explicit usage guidance like "use X instead of Y when Z" prevents misuse.

Disambiguation4/5

Most tools have clearly distinct purposes (create vs list vs get vs run vs connect). A few potential overlaps exist (deploy_template vs create_agent, import_agent vs create_agent, grade_prompt vs run_grading) but descriptions clarify the differences.

Naming Consistency4/5

All tools share the 'kopern_' prefix and mostly follow a verb_noun pattern (create_*, get_*, list_*, run_*, connect_*). The exception is 'kopern_compliance_report', which uses a noun phrase without a verb, breaking the otherwise consistent naming.

Tool Count2/5

With 31 tools, this exceeds the 25-tool threshold for well-scoped servers. While the domain is broad (agent lifecycle, grading, pipelines, teams, connectors), the sheer number of tools feels heavy and could be consolidated (e.g., a single 'manage_memory' tool already bundles multiple actions).

Completeness3/5

Core agent management (create, read, update, delete, list) is solid, and grading has suite creation, execution, and results. However, pipelines and teams lack get/update/delete operations, connectors only support connect (no disconnect), and there's no way to manage grading suites beyond creation and running. This leaves notable gaps for secondary resources.
